Output 84a7532e9e75f962de4b9b9dccad03632f316de825e0a38e77aaf4a014cc4e40:4

value
33826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6eade56aeafe69a7f426c30fe5741630870621 OP_EQUAL
address
3CwfdGdGQjgeB8V6TdmHEtEbHUwxrpyG7x
transaction
84a7532e9e75f962de4b9b9dccad03632f316de825e0a38e77aaf4a014cc4e40
confirmations
99529
spent
true